    Abstract: An insulating film removal method according to the present disclosure includes first, second, and third removal steps. In the first removal step, an insulating film coated on a junction surface and an opposed surface opposed to the junction surface is removed, the junction surface being a surface where a rectangular conductor is joined with another rectangular conductor. In the second removal step, a corner of the rectangular conductor is removed so that a burr is formed on the junction surface and a side surface, the side surface adjoining the junction surface and the opposed surface. In the third removal step, the insulating film coated on the side surface is removed so that a burr is formed on the junction surface side.

    Abstract: A first radial bearing and a second radial bearing are respectively disposed in two rows between the outer periphery of a pin and the inner periphery of a corresponding planet roller so as to face each other in the thrust direction. A first inner ring of the first radial bearing is fitted onto a first region of the pin by interference fit. A second inner ring of the second radial bearing is fitted onto a second region of the pin by clearance fit. The second region is closer to a carrier main body than the first region is. An elastic member is interposed between the second radial bearing and the carrier main body. The elastic member elastically presses the second inner ring in a first thrust direction.

    Abstract: A control apparatus that is connected to at least one image capturing apparatus by wireless communication transmits, by multicast or broadcast via the wireless communication, a command for instructing to start a prescribed operation to each image capturing apparatus, in response to detection of an operation for instructing to start the prescribed operation, and transmits, by unicast via the wireless communication, a command for instructing to end the prescribed operation to each image capturing apparatus, in response to detection of the operation for instructing to end the prescribed operation. Then, the control apparatus confirms a response to transmission of the command for instructing to end the prescribed operation, and retransmits, by unicast, the command to end the prescribed operation to each image capturing apparatus whose response is not confirmed.

    Abstract: A rolling bearing apparatus includes: a bearing portion with an inner ring, an outer ring, balls, and a cage; and a lubrication unit provided adjacently to an annular space formed between the inner ring and the outer ring. The lubrication unit apparatus includes a pump that supplies a lubricant to the annular space and a tank in which a lubricant is stored. The pump has a housing portion filled with the lubricant and a driving portion that drives the lubricant in the housing portion to discharge the lubricant into the annular space. In order to detect insufficiency of the lubricant, the lubrication unit further includes a sensor provided in the pump and having an output that changes according to an amount of the lubricant in the housing portion.

    Abstract: A master flash apparatus which emits light when an image capturing device outputs a synchronous light emission command after the image capturing device outputs a first light emission start command. The apparatus can perform wireless communication with a slave flash apparatus which emits light in response to a second light emission start command received from the master flash apparatus. A transmission unit transmits the second light emission start command to the slave flash apparatus when a predetermined time has elapsed after the image capturing device outputs the first light emission start command. A measurement unit measures a time from the output of the first light emission start command from the image capturing device to the output of the synchronous light emission command from the image capturing device. An adjustment unit adjusts the predetermined time based on the time measured by the measurement unit.

    Abstract: The present invention aims to provide a plated terminal for connector which requires a smaller insertion force by reducing a friction coefficient and a terminal pair formed using such a plated terminal for connector. An alloy containing layer (1) made of tin and palladium and containing a tin-palladium alloy is formed on a surface of a terminal base material (2) made of copper or copper alloy. Here, the alloy containing layer (1) is preferably such that domain structures of a first metal phase (11) made of an alloy of tin and palladium are formed in a second metal phase (12) made of pure tin or an alloy having a higher ratio of tin to palladium than in the first metal phase (11).

    Abstract: A wheel supporting device includes: a hub unit that has a rotary ring having a first spline on its axially inner end face; and a joint that has an outer ring having a second spline, meshing with the first spline, on its axially outer end face. At least one projection included in a plurality of projections of the first spline projects in the axial direction by a larger amount than the remaining projections of the first spline. When a crest of the at least one projection contacts a crest of one of projections of the second spline, a play is caused between the rotary ring and the outer ring due to the at least one projection that works as a fulcrum.
